Programming was a bit of an adventure... it was originally out of an '08 F-150/Mark LT according to the part #, and it turned on and worked when I first plugged it in, but stuff like the steering wheel controls and whatnot would not work. I couldn't reprogram it using my own module config data of course cuz it was just the regular radio, so I tried the as-built data from several '08's but apparently those were different and the IDS wasn't letting me enter the correct as-built data. So I ended up having to go on autotrader and find an '07 Edge with factory nav (ebay had none, only '08+), and it had the VIN listed so I used that to get the as-built data for that one, then go back and start a new session on the IDS using a special functions code that will force as-built data instead of trying to download the current config data from that module when you go to program it. Worked perfectly... programming was successful, all steering wheel controls and line-in jack work perfectly, Sirius and all works fine too.   4. I don't know if this has been covered here yet or not, but just ran into this so figured I'd put it up here since I know a lot of us are doing speaker upgrades. Not sure if anybody else uses these things or not, but I just replaced my rear speakers (went with some Polk Audio DB571... big improvement!!), and I don't like cutting into factory wiring harnesses so I got some of the Metra factory connector pigtails These... http://www.bestbuy.com/site/Metra+-+Speaker+Wire+Harness+Adapter+for+Most+1999+or+Later+Ford+Trucks/3866409.p?id=1051826168689&skuId=3866409 Anyways, I just plugged them in and didn't think anything of it, finished it all up and tried it out and it just didn't sound quite right, especially at higher volumes something just seemed off (the front stock speakers actually sounded a little better, lol). So I took it back apart and started comparing to the wiring diagram, and sure enough the polarity in these connectors is reversed. The spade connectors and wire colors are right on the pigtail part where it plugs into the speaker, but at the connector it's flip flopped from the factory connector. I tried using a pick to get the pins out of the connector to swap them and avoid cutting the wires, but they're kind of a one time deal and couldn't get them out, so ended up having to cut/splice the wires side to side. Much better now Just figured I'd give a heads up for anybody that might be using these. On a side note.... I'm liking these new speakers! Gotta do the fronts next, then sub and maybe HU at some point

ALWAYS a good idea to keep receipts..... multiple times we've had Ford, for both factory warranty and ESP, say "show me receipts/maintenance records", for a variety of issues..... we've had them ask for fuel filter receipts for the diesels when they need injectors, high pressure fuel pump, engines (6.4's like to overfuel and melt pistons) etc, as well as transmissions. Had them ask for oil change receipts on the diesels too that needed motors. Trust me just cuz you change you're oil often doesn't mean stuff can't still happen. And if you have an outside warranty, they always try ANYTHING they can to get out of paying for it (seriously there's only 2 decent outside warranty companies, all the rest are scumbag crooks and will find a way out of paying anything)..... the first thing they do for pretty much any claim is ask for maintenance records. Had an older F-150 awhile back with the transmission burnt up, they said we want maintenance records of fluid being changed, he didn't have any.... they told him 'sorry....'. Always always always save receipts!! Even if you do it yourself
